NHS bookings open for Covid vaccinations and Flu vaccinations

From 1 September 2025, the National Booking System to book a flu and COVID-19 vaccination will open, and children and pregnant women can receive their flu vaccinations.
 
  • Eligible adults will be able to pre-book appointments via the national booking system to receive their flu vaccine starting from 1 October 2025.
  • The national booking system will be available to book appointments until 31st January 2026 for COVID-19 and 21st March 2026 for Flu vaccine appointments.

Who can have the COVID-19 vaccine this Autumn/Winter?

  • residents in a care home for older adults
  • all adults aged 75 years and over
  • persons aged 6 months and over who are immunosuppressed

How do I book?

Eligible people will be contacted by the NHS via text, email, NHS App messages or letters, but you don't need to wait for an invite to book - you can visit the NHS website, use the NHS App or call 119 to book. Housebound people will get their vaccination in a visit from their GP surgery.

You can book you vaccination using the NHS national booking system.
